They're pretty much part of the furniture in the 2.Bundesliga. From what I've looked at in years gone by, they seem to be up there towards the top half of the table. Won the division and subsequent promotion to Bundesliga a couple of years ago but went straight back down finishing dead last with a 4 Win, 9 Draw, 21 Loss record.

There are also a few Aussies who struggled to make it in 1.Bundesliga and have slipped down to 2.Bundesliga though. 

Of the 13 Aussies currently under contract to German clubs, only two made appearances in the 1.Bundesliga last season:

http://www.ozfootball.net/ark/Abroad/index.html

Langerak (4 apps, second choice keeper) and Kruse (4 starts, 11 as a sub). The rest are playing for youth teams, reserve teams or lower league sides.

Marco will be competing against a couple of Aussies in the 2.Bundesliga this season:

Mathew Leckie: Struggled at Borussia Monchengladbach (9 appearances there) and spent the last two seasons as a regular for FSV Frankfurt in 2. Bundesliga (first season on loan and then sold). Tranferred to FC Ingolstadt 04 this season. 

Ben Halloran: Fortuna Dusseldorf (second season there) - 18 apps in first team and six in second team last season.

Nikita Rukavytsya (ex-Perth): On loan last season to FSV Frankfurt in 2.Liga from Mainz (1.Bundesliga) where he never cemented a first team place (8 appearances since 2012). Never cemented a starting position at FSV Frankfurt either (6 starts, 13 as a sub). 

Mustafa Amini (ex Central Coast) hasn't appeared for Borussia Dortmund's first team yet after signing before the 2012-13 season. Again stuck in the second team this season in the 3.Bundesliga. Made 15 apps last season in the 3.Bundesliga, 14 the previous season.
